Skip to main content

A lightweight spreadsheet indexing system

Project description

index

Read this in other languages: English, Русский

A lightweight spreadsheet indexing system.

PyPI - Version PyPI - Status PyPI - Downloads

Installation & Configuration

index requires Python 3.6.0 or higher and pip 19.0 or higher.

To install, use the following command:

pip install --pre index

This will automatically install all necessary packages for operation: openpyxl, pyxlsb, pymongo.

If you also need to index legacy *.xls format files, use the command:

pip install --pre index[obsolete]

Quick Start

index file.xlsx

The file contents will be read and saved to a MongoDB database.

Default parameters:

dburi = mongodb://localhost
dbname = db1
cname = dump
cname_files = _files

Project Status

Development Status :: 4 - Beta

About the Project

The project was originally located here: https://github.com/ndtfy/index. Over time, the project's architecture was changed, and the project has moved.

Useful Links

License

  • MIT

Project details


Download files

Download the file for your platform. If you're not sure which to choose, learn more about installing packages.

Source Distribution

index-0.5.2.dev0.tar.gz (12.7 kB view details)

Uploaded Source

Built Distribution

If you're not sure about the file name format, learn more about wheel file names.

index-0.5.2.dev0-py3-none-any.whl (15.4 kB view details)

Uploaded Python 3

File details

Details for the file index-0.5.2.dev0.tar.gz.

File metadata

  • Download URL: index-0.5.2.dev0.tar.gz
  • Upload date:
  • Size: 12.7 kB
  • Tags: Source
  • Uploaded using Trusted Publishing? No
  • Uploaded via: python-requests/2.28.2

File hashes

Hashes for index-0.5.2.dev0.tar.gz
Algorithm Hash digest
SHA256 07d17a51f9f05f73070a9dcc35070c92867fda1b68fafbe193cad8bc2b53a5e8
MD5 c5b9904dff5e0baa0a06c1d900f02906
BLAKE2b-256 54fefc1f687f8c2153b1bc380b8920b3db9e92e29d21110a07b891d8fed61ffc

See more details on using hashes here.

File details

Details for the file index-0.5.2.dev0-py3-none-any.whl.

File metadata

  • Download URL: index-0.5.2.dev0-py3-none-any.whl
  • Upload date:
  • Size: 15.4 kB
  • Tags: Python 3
  • Uploaded using Trusted Publishing? No
  • Uploaded via: python-requests/2.28.2

File hashes

Hashes for index-0.5.2.dev0-py3-none-any.whl
Algorithm Hash digest
SHA256 a1a4c94ccf0a7d81a007041799e279e224a81506151111c1a3bdd6e360aa4880
MD5 7e386f39c286ff5755b00c1bb961dba9
BLAKE2b-256 0a11387b50468ec9da147b889f8b2df4f5ed2990f9a73fc737aba029d832e38b

See more details on using hashes here.

Supported by

AWS Cloud computing and Security Sponsor Datadog Monitoring Depot Continuous Integration Fastly CDN Google Download Analytics Pingdom Monitoring Sentry Error logging StatusPage Status page